The original traditional Irish folk group De Dannan, which formed in 1975, is considered to be music royalty in Ireland. Before the band officially broke up in 2003, group co-founders Frankie Gavin and Alec Finn led De Dannan through the recording of over a dozen ambitious albums that included traditional tunes, original compositions, Freddie Mercury-esque tributes and interpretations of Handel. Gavin formed a new version of De Dannan last year, and tonight the updated lineup take the stage at Joe's Pub just ahead of St. Patrick's Day.
